移动H5开发主要依赖于HTML、CSS和JavaScript三种语言,其中JavaScript是实现交互逻辑的核心。H5开发中,JavaScript的特性决定了代码的执行方式和性能表现。

JavaScript是一门动态类型语言,变量在运行时才确定类型,这为开发带来了灵活性,但也容易引发类型错误。开发者需要在编码过程中注意变量赋值的准确性,避免因类型转换导致的意外行为。

函数在H5开发中扮演着重要角色,它们可以封装逻辑、提高代码复用性。函数内部的变量作用域管理至关重要,使用let和const替代var可以有效避免变量污染,减少全局命名空间的冲突。

在H5开发中,闭包是一个常见的概念,它允许函数访问并记住其词法作用域。合理利用闭包可以提升代码结构,但过度使用可能导致内存泄漏,需谨慎处理。

变量管理方面,建议采用模块化的方式组织代码,通过IIFE(立即执行函数表达式)或ES6模块来隔离作用域。这样不仅提高了代码的可维护性,也减少了变量冲突的可能性。

AI预测模型,仅供参考

使用工具如Webpack或Vite进行打包优化,可以进一步提升H5应用的性能。这些工具帮助管理依赖、压缩代码,并对变量进行有效优化。

总结来说,掌握H5开发中的语言特性和变量管理技巧,有助于编写更高效、更稳定的代码,提升用户体验。

dawei

【声明】:宁波站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。